`
hw_alex
  • 浏览: 88450 次
社区版块
存档分类
最新评论

Liferay 4.2 和Openfire的组合使用

阅读更多
1、下载openfire,具体的安装请参照
http://www.blog-dragon.com/2007/10/jabber-xmpp-openfire-spark.html

安装完成后http://localhost:9090测试,出现登录界面说明安装成功


2、liferay 我使用的是liferay-portal-tomcat-6.0-4.4.2,下载解压缩后,创建webapps\ROOT\WEB-INF\classes\portal-ext.properties 文件,在文件中添加以下两行。
jabber.xmpp.server.enabled=true
reverse.ajax.enabled=true

启动liferay。当用户登陆时liferay会尝试在jabber server上创建该用户的jabber账号,密码是L1f3RayJabb3r

登陆进liferay后,添加chat portlet ,使用mail地址添加chat 对象.


再打开一个浏览器窗口,以另外一个用户登录,就可以进行聊天。截图如下:





说明:开始运行的时候一直报错,消息发不出去,后来在firefox下调试说webapps\ROOT\html\js\liferay\messaging.js里面代码有错误,后来修改了这个js才OK.
  • messaging.rar (3.2 KB)
  • 描述: 覆盖原来的js即可
  • 下载次数: 24
分享到:
评论
2 楼 hw_alex 2008-04-28  
这个用户不是用来登录openfire的,只有管理员才能登录openfire控制台
1 楼 Sev7en_jun 2008-04-25  
可不可以让你这些图片显示出来
user:jabber
password:L1f3RayJabb3r
按你的步骤,用这个帐号为什么登陆不进 openfire

相关推荐

    LIFERAY4.2.0版配置

    - **创建Liferay数据库**:创建一个新的数据库用于Liferay,使用适当的字符集和排序规则(如utf8_general_ci)。 - **配置数据库连接**:在Liferay的`portal-ext.properties`配置文件中,指定MySQL数据库的连接...

    liferay portal 6 使用文档

    例如,某跨国公司使用Liferay构建了一个全球统一的信息门户,实现了信息的集中管理和全球共享,显著提高了跨部门、跨国界的沟通效率。在实践中,企业应注意以下几点: 1. **前期规划**:明确需求,制定详细的项目...

    Liferay平台开发使用详细PPT演示文稿

    本PPT演示文稿深入介绍了Liferay的核心特性和开发实践,旨在帮助开发者和使用者更好地理解和利用这一工具。 1. **概述** Liferay是一个开源的企业级内容管理系统,提供了一个可定制的Web门户框架,支持多种集成,...

    liferay详细讲解 liferay项目完全讲解

    Liferay是一款开源的企业级门户平台,它...通过上述文件和这些知识点的学习,我们可以全面掌握Liferay的使用和开发,无论你是新手还是经验丰富的开发者,都能从中受益匪浅,提升你在企业级门户解决方案中的专业能力。

    liferay 6.2开发指南+用户手册

    以上知识点覆盖了Liferay 6.2的主要开发和使用方面。通过"01-Liferay Portal 6.2 Developer's Guide.docx"和"02-using-liferay-portal-6.2.pdf"提供的官方文档,开发者可以深入学习这些概念和技术,从而更好地利用...

    Liferay开发文档整理.pdf

    通过上述内容的整理和总结,可以看出文档主要介绍了Liferay开发的基础概念,包括Liferay的版本信息、Portlet开发、主题和布局模板的自定义、插件SDK和Liferay IDE的使用,以及如何配置开发环境。同时,也涉及了...

    liferay使用说明--管理

    Liferay是一款开源的企业级门户平台,提供了一系列强大的工具和服务,用于构建和管理企业网站、社区和应用程序。其中,权限管理是其核心功能之一,旨在帮助企业控制用户对不同资源的访问权限,确保数据的安全性和...

    Liferay 使用手册

    Liferay 提供了多种开发方式,包括使用 IDE 插件、Maven 构建和直接修改源码。以下是关键开发概念: 1. **Portlet 开发**:Portlet 是 Liferay 的基本构建单元,可以是 Web 应用程序的 UI 组件,通过portlet.xml...

    liferay扩展环境 liferay ext

    2. **开发工具**:除了基本的JDK和Maven,开发者可能还需要使用诸如Liferay IDE这样的专用工具,它提供了对Liferay项目的特殊支持,包括模板、调试和部署功能。 在提供的文件名“Development Environment (Windows)...

    struts2+liferay集成

    总结来说,"struts2+liferay集成"涉及到的主要知识点包括:Liferay IDE和SDK的使用,Portlet的生命周期和开发,Struts2框架的配置和Action机制,以及Liferay服务API的调用。通过这个集成,开发者可以充分利用两者的...

    liferay相关的代码

    在IT行业中,Liferay是一款广泛使用的开源企业级门户平台,它提供了一个强大的框架来构建、管理和部署Web应用程序。本文将围绕“Liferay相关的代码”这一主题,深入探讨Liferay的源码、工具以及如何利用这些资源进行...

    Liferay开发指南

    环境搭建 一、资源准备 以上资源内容可以在Liferay的官方网站下载, 1 liferay-plugins-sdk-6.1.1...经过上面的三步,在Liferay IDE(Eclipse 4.2)的下方的server面板处,可以看到Liferay 6.1 CE Server,现在点击运行

    liferay环境的搭建

    - 由于Liferay开发环境需要使用UTF-8编码,而Eclipse默认使用GBK编码,因此需要更改Eclipse的编码设置。 - 依次点击 `Window` > `Preferences` > `General` > `Workspace`,在 `Text file encoding` 处选择 `Other...

    Liferay集成Activiti开发工程

    Liferay IDE是基于Eclipse的集成开发环境,专为Liferay开发设计,提供了模板、插件和工具,便于开发者创建、调试和部署Liferay应用。通过Liferay IDE,开发者可以更高效地集成Activiti,进行流程定义、任务管理和...

    Liferay Portal Liferay IDE

    Liferay Portal Liferay IDE

Global site tag (gtag.js) - Google Analytics